I have a 04 si and i want to get rid of my camry style shift boot. I got a suede red stitched boot for it but i am having problems getting the dash off. I don't know what piece to pry off. I was looking for some pics or help on how to replace the boot. Any ideas will help^^

the dash comes off in 2 peices the bottom whith the shift boot and the top with the radio . your just taking the bottom part of the dash , with the shift boot in it . the top with the radio dose not have to be touched


if i remember correctly lol , you should take the shift **** off (you unscrew it off ) then pull the boot out . pull it out easy grab it by the base of the boot and pull it out . . there is 3 tabs on the boot . when it comes off put your hands inside where the boot is and pull out the bottom out first then pull out the top off the dash . the top is going to be hard so be carefull . i almost broke mine . remember all this is for bottom of the 2 peices that make up the whole dash . when i say pull out the top i mean the top of the bottom half . i can be confusing lol

when the dash is off you will see behind it what holds on the boot . its held on by being pressed bettween pieces of plastic . 3 screws hold the outer one . . put you new boot on then that plastic pieces follew by 3 screws then put the dash back on .

K20 EM2 (6:21 PM 10/28/2004): u yank out the shift boot by holding on the 5 and 7 oclock position. TUck ur fingers on the actual Booth and pull out. Give it sum muscle but Be patient and when u get that loose, pry by the Hazard button and to the black circle piece and should come off. also go to EPhatch.com under isntalls it should have it there.

K20 EM2 sent me this IM. He is right that is the best way to take off the boot. Make sure the bottom part is what comes out first.^^
